What is CVE-2024-12944?

A vulnerability exists within the CodeAstro House Rental Management System 1.0 that allows for SQL injection through improper handling of user input in the /signin.php file. By manipulating the parameters associated with authentication, an attacker can execute arbitrary SQL queries against the database. This exploitation may occur remotely, exposing the system to unauthorized data access and potential data manipulation. Given the public disclosure of this vulnerability, it poses a significant risk to users of the affected software, and prompt action is necessary to mitigate threats.

Affected Version(s)

House Rental Management System 1.0
